I have upgraded both the server and client side VPN as of the latest version (as of 21st September), the VPN was working fine, but after the upgrade the clients can connect to the VPN server and see the files and folders on the server. But are unable to now view the other PC's on the network, of which previously they were able to view.

On doing a ping from the client machines they can ping the IP address and the name of the server. But when they try pinging any other machines that were previously accessible they come back with request timed out message. When they try using the machine name for the ping the results show it pinging the machine name and filling in the correct IP address but showing request timed out on all 4 attempts.

when doing a tracert to the server its links direct to the VPN server but when doing a tracert to a machine on the network behind the VPN the trace attempts to go through the internet.

This sounds like the routes for the local network are not being published.

This can happen if the adapter usage has changed on the internal adapter. We changed the way adapter usage is assumed in the latest version to solve support issues.

Adapter usage affects which routes are published by default over the VPN (i.e we don't publish network routes for external adapters). It also affects whether RIP updates are sent, since we don't send these out external interfaces.

To verify the adapter usage, check in GateKeeper, under the network tab, and look in the usage column in the Network Connections panel. To change this, simply double-click an adapter, and set it to the appropriate value.

One thing I have noticed on the VPN server after the upgrade is that on the VPNS hosted properties details under the local participation is there are only two option now one which is 'no local participation' and 'local machine only' where as in the previous version there was a third option which we had the connection set to which was 'local network'.

I think this is probably the problem, as without the 'local network' setting I presume you are unable to browse passed the server? The adapter the connection uses is set to internal (local area network adapter), and the setting under the general tab is set to Auto, after changing to either of the other two options (internal protected network or External untrusted network), nothing changes in the Local Participation section of the VPN's to host properties.

The VPN server is sat behind a firewall which port forwards to the server inside the network.

Am I correct in assuming that I need the local network setting to be able to view the network behind the VPN server and if so how I get this option to show?

Normally that option is available unless the type of VPN license you are using is a single user license.

We did have trouble with activation of 3 user licenses for a while, so if you are running a WinGate VPN gateway license for 3 user LAN, then try reactivating the license (it will generate a new activation for you with the correct details).
